This photo print, titled "Rue de la Montagne Sainte-Genevieve, Paris, 1858-78" takes us back in time to the bustling streets of 19th-century Paris. Captured by Charles Marville, a renowned French photographer from the era, this image is part of his iconic series on Parisian streets. The scene depicted showcases the architectural splendor and urban charm that defined Second Empire Paris. Cobblestone roads wind through the frame, leading our gaze towards a magnificent church in the background - St. Etienne du Mont. The street is lined with charming shops and boutiques that add life and character to this historic neighborhood. Marville's keen eye for detail is evident as he captures every element of this vibrant cityscape. From the ornate lamp posts illuminating the path to a cart parked along the side of the road, each component contributes to an authentic representation of daily life during this period. Displayed at Musee Carnavalet in Paris, France, this photograph offers viewers a glimpse into a bygone era.
